**Southern blotting**

What is Southern blotting?

Southern blotting is a molecular biology technique used to detect the presence of a specific DNA sequence within a DNA sample. It involves separating DNA fragments by gel electrophoresis, transferring them to a membrane, and then probing the membrane with a labeled DNA sequence that is complementary to the target sequence. This allows researchers to identify and quantify specific DNA fragments within a complex mixture.
